### SDK parity: Quillfern JS vs. Go

Quick note for the sync: the Quillfern Go SDK now matches the JS client on pagination, retries, and webhook verification. Only gap left is streaming uploads, landing next sprint. If you want to test both against the parity harness yourself, hit the staging endpoint with the key below.

API key for kaguf-fawif: zpat3_k5x

Checklist item: cut over from the homegrown Crateline job queue to Stoneferry Queue. New team members should know both systems run in parallel this release; Crateline drains, Stoneferry accepts new work. Confirm the drain metric hits zero before enabling the feature flag, then run the smoke suite. The verifying build token is recorded below.

build token for fajop-kageg: htk14_a2d40227103e0f

Subject: Ladleworks cut-over complete

The recipe-scaling calculator moved off the legacy Mixbatch backend at 06:10. Traffic is fully on the new Ladleworks service; old endpoints return 410 as planned. Error rates flat, conversion metrics unchanged. Rollback window closes Friday. One lingering item: cached scaling factors purge overnight. For sign-off, the active service configuration is as follows.

settings of fahag-haduf:
[ulaox]
port = 8443
region = south-2
host = ulaox.lumiccorp.internal
timeout_ms = 500
retries = 8